Eukaryotes able to withstand desiccation enter a state of suspended animation known as anhydrobiosis, which is thought to require accumulation of the non-reducing disaccharides trehalose (animals, fungi) and sucrose (plants), acting as water replacement molecules and vitrifying agents. The fine structure of the coronal cilia of the rotifer Philodina citrina has been studied in detail. Specimens were fixed with OsO(4) and embedded in butyl-methyl methacrylate, Epon 812, or Vestopal and sectioned with a Porter-Blum microtome.
